Peter Gray created hair for the morning after the night before for the Badgley Mischka Autumn/Winter 2015 show at New York Fashion Week.
The show: Badgley Mischka Autumn/Winter 2015
The hair team: Peter Gray for Moroccanoil
The look: A textured, loose twisted beehive finished with a gilded rose accessory.
The inspiration: The 1940s glamour of the collection with a modern twist - hair for the walk of shame; or 'stride of pride' as Peter referred to it.
The key product: Moroccanoil Luminous Hairspray Medium
Get the Look
1. Starting with clean hair, lightly mist with Moroccanoil Luminous Hairspray Medium to create a strong, shiny foundation.
2. Rough dry hair with fingertips to create loose, piece-y texture
3. Working with a 1 ½" barrel curling iron, curl 2" sections of hair in opposite directions. Spritz Moroccanoil Luminous Hairspray Medium to create soft definition and strong hold.
4. Apply Moroccanoil Dry Shampoo
(available exclusively in the USA in late March 2015) directly to the roots to create the gritty, lived-in, 'walk of shame' texture.
5. Starting at the crown, backcomb hair in 1 ½" sections, moving from crown towards the front of the hair. To ensure even crown height, count the number of brush strokes and gradually increase strokes as you work towards the top of head.
6. Once the crown area is teased, pull sections from ear to temple on both sides and twist towards the back. At the back of the head, secure twists with bobby pins in a cross shape and mist Moroccanoil Luminous Hairspray Medium to ensure long-lasting hold.
7. Finish by putting the ornate metallic rose into the twist and mist a generous amount of Moroccanoil Luminous Hairspray Medium to create a shiny, runway-ready style.
